Price Insights

In the current active market, land in Phelan presents diverse options across various price points, making it an attractive investment for different budgets. Buyers can find parcels ranging from a modest $20,000 for smaller lots near the eastern edge of town to larger, more developed properties exceeding $500,000. The median price of $99,900 and average price of $141,126 offer excellent value, especially when considering the size and potential of the land. For around $100,000, buyers can acquire a spacious lot on streets like Green Road or Johnson Road, which are perfect for building custom homes with stunning mountain views. More premium options, close to the Phelan Community Park or near the Phelan Post Office, can support larger homes and are better suited for those looking to invest in a more developed neighborhood.

About This Property Type

Land in Phelan is characterized by its spacious lots, often ranging from half an acre to several acres, providing ample room for development or personal recreational spaces. The terrain varies, featuring flat expanses ideal for construction, as well as hilly areas that add a unique charm to properties. Many parcels come with essential utilities nearby, including water and electricity, although some may require additional investment to hook up utilities. Particularly in neighborhoods like Phelan Estates or along the scenic Sheep Creek Road, buyers can find parcels that are already zoned for residential use, making it easier to visualize your future home. The zoning regulations in Phelan are less restrictive than in urban areas, allowing for more creative freedom when it comes to building plans and land use.

Buying Tips

When considering land purchases in Phelan, it's essential to research local zoning laws and regulations to ensure the property meets your intended use. Check with the San Bernardino County Planning Department for any restrictions or requirements. Additionally, understanding the availability of utilities is crucial; some properties might require you to bring in services like water and electricity, which can add to your overall investment costs. Visiting the land in person is vital to assess its topography and accessibility. Explore neighborhoods like Oak Hills or near Phelan Road to get a feel for the community vibe and nearby amenities. Lastly, working with a knowledgeable local real estate agent who specializes in land sales can provide invaluable insights and help navigate the complexities of land purchases in Phelan.
